qs.stringify和JSON.stringify的使用和區別


最近在用vue2.x做項目,說實話,項目比較趕不吃力那肯定是假的。這里順帶吐槽一下二線城市東莞,我之前待的城市。深圳很多新技術打得火熱,東莞還是有點滯后吶。言歸正傳,說說 qs.stringify和JSON.stringify

 

qs可通過npm install qs命令進行安裝,是一個npm倉庫所管理的包。

而qs.stringify()將對象 序列化成URL的形式,以&進行拼接。

JSON是正常類型的JSON,請對比一下輸出

例如

var a = {name:'hehe',age:10}; qs.stringify(a) // 'name=hehe&age=10'
JSON.stringify(a) // '{"name":"hehe","age":10}'

 

都是把對象的類型轉換成另外一種類型,如果並沒有qs的這種需求,還是繼續用JSON吧

 


免責聲明!

本站轉載的文章為個人學習借鑒使用,本站對版權不負任何法律責任。如果侵犯了您的隱私權益,請聯系本站郵箱yoyou2525@163.com刪除。



 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M